PreFab releases UI Browser 1.2 for Panther

updated 09:25 am EST, Mon November 3, 2003

 
", 0, 0);


PreFab has released , an update to its utility to help scripters write user interface scripts using Apple's new "GUI Scripting" technology for AppleScript. It adds support for the new "accessibility" features in Mac OS X 10.3 "Panther," including support for many additional user interface elements -- including text. It also has ability to highlight any of a target application's user interface elements on screen to make them easier to find. The developer notes that Apple's GUI Scripting support software is automatically included in all installations of Mac OS X 10.3 "Panther." It is $40 ($15 off) through December.
